These Spicy Salmon Hand Rolls (Temaki) are a fun, delicious, and easy-to-make sushi favorite. Sushi-grade salmon is finely chopped and tossed in a creamy, spicy mayo sauce, then wrapped in crisp nori sheets with sushi rice, avocado, and cucumber. Temaki is hand-rolled into a cone shape, making it perfect for a casual sushi night at home. No rolling mat required!
For the Spicy Salmon Mixture
8 oz sushi-grade salmon, finely diced
2 tbsp Japanese mayonnaise (Kewpie preferred)
1 tsp sriracha (adjust for spice level)
1 tsp soy sauce
½ tsp sesame oil
½ tsp lemon juice
1 tsp finely chopped green onions
½ tsp black or white sesame seeds (optional)
For the Hand Rolls
2 cups cooked sushi rice, seasoned with 2 tbsp rice vinegar, 1 tsp sugar, and ½ tsp salt
8 sheets of nori (seaweed), cut in half
1 small cucumber, julienned
1 avocado, thinly sliced
1 tsp sesame seeds
For Serving
Soy sauce
Pickled ginger
Wasabi
